    National TVET Programme Second Cohort Application Opens

    The Federal Government has opened applications for the second mate of the National Technical and Vocational Education and Training, TVET, Program. The scheme is focused on offering Nigerian youth useful skills for work, entrepreneurship, and nationwide development.

    Maruf Tunji Alausa, Honourable Minister of Education, reiterated the federal government’s dedication to human capital advancement. He explained the program as a strategic intervention linked to the Restored Hope Program of Bola Ahmed Tinubu.

    “/ > Tabulation What the National TVET Programme Offers The programme gives hands-on training through certified centres throughout all states and the FCT. Individuals will receive training for either 6 months or 1 year, depending upon the option offered.

    Each individual will likewise get a monthly stipend of N22,500. At the end of training, successful participants will get nationally identified certification.

    Areas of Training Under the TVET Program

    The 2nd accomplice covers numerous high-demand sectors. The noted locations include:

    • ICT
    • construction
    • agriculture
    • automotive innovation
    • imaginative media
    • style
    • cosmetology
    • tourism
    • catering
    • leather works

    The Ministry is likewise working with the Federal Ministry of Arts, Culture and Tourist to broaden openings in innovative and cultural markets. That part includes another layer to the training plan; it expands the sectors already named.

    Requirements for Registration

    Applicants need to offer their NIN and BVN during registration. The Ministry mentioned this as part of the procedure for the 2nd associate.

    Participation tracking

    Participation will be kept track of with biometric systems. Stipends will be tied to compliance; that condition is Firm.

    Where Candidates Can Register

    Eligible Nigerians can use through the official National TVET application website.
